0abc676368deb1e496e06ed2a13a83daf3b607827ca7303de4ac7379cf8b663d

1156433 (527331 blocks ago)

⏴ Block 1156432 (3fbd8800...912) | Block 1156434 ⏵ | Latest block ⏭

Metadata

27/9/22, 7:48 pm UTC (732d 9:43:14 ago) 19.2 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details